WebbA much rarer skin manifestation is Sweet’s syndrome, which is linked to active IBD flares. It starts as small, tender, red or purple bumps that spread into painful clusters, usually on your upper body, neck or face. It may be accompanied by headaches, body pain, and a general feeling of being unwell. WebbDid the skin condition coincide with an IBD flare? Webb3 mars 2024 · IBD is a systemic disease that is not limited to the bowel and causes various extraintestinal manifestations (EIMs). According to several studies, it is known that 6% to 47% of patients with IBD develop EIMs, and there are differences in its incidence according to race and geographic location.
